Управление выходом из скриптов на языке PHP с помощью функции exit
Команда "exit" в PHP используется для немедленного прекращения выполнения текущего сценария и выхода из него. Обычно она используется для принудительного завершения программы при возникновении ошибок или условий, когда дальнейшее выполнение кода становится ненужным.
Команда "exit" может принимать параметр в виде целого числа или строки. Этот параметр представляет собой код состояния, который будет передан операционной системе.
В примере ниже, мы демонстрируем использование команды "exit" при возникновении ошибки в условии:
php
$age = 15;
if ($age < 18) {
echo "Вам должно быть более 18 лет для доступа к этому контенту.";
exit; // прекращение выполнения сценария
}
// Дальнейший код, который не будет выполнен, если возникнет ошибка
Когда условие `$age < 18` верно, команда "exit" вызывается и выполнение сценария прекращается, поэтому следующий код не будет выполнен.
Если необходимо передать код состояния операционной системе, можно использовать параметр команды "exit". Например:
php
$age = 15;
if ($age < 18) {
echo "Вам должно быть более 18 лет для доступа к этому контенту.";
exit(1); // прекращение выполнения сценария с кодом состояния 1
}
// Дальнейший код, который не будет выполнен, если возникнет ошибка
В этом примере, если условие `$age < 18` истинно, команда "exit" вызывается с параметром `1`, что означает, что код состояния 1 будет передан операционной системе при завершении сценария.
В целом, команда "exit" в PHP является полезным инструментом для принудительного завершения выполнения сценария и выхода из него при возникновении определенных условий или ошибок.